A tropical cyclone could form in days in the Pacific Ocean, The National Meteorological Service (SMN), the official climate source of the Government of Mexico, warned this Thursday, October 23. But this phenomenon Will it have an impact on the country? These are the data:
This morning of Thursday, October 23, the National Water Commission (Conagua) reported that it is monitoring an area with cyclonic potential:

Low pressure area southwest of the coast of Michoacán, maintains a 40% probability of cyclonic development in 48 hours and 70% in 7 days. It is located approximately 950 kilometers southwest of Punta San Telmo, Michoacán, and is moving west at a speed between 16 and 24 km/h.
Its intensification into a tropical cyclone is expected over the weekend.
If its evolution continues, This phenomenon would shape the storm “Sonia”.

So far, 17 tropical cyclones have formed in the Pacific basin, of which ten have reached the category of hurricanes.. The estimate for this season is up to 20 similar phenomena.

Weather from Friday, October 24 to Sunday, October 26, 2025
The cold front (No. 10), a high-altitude trough and the subtropical jet stream will pass through northern and northeastern Mexicowill cause strong gusts of wind and possible whirlwinds in the region, as well as rains and showers, with occasional heavy rains in Chihuahua and Coahuila on Friday.

The anticyclone positioned at middle levels of the atmosphere will move towards the east, causing a storm event on the coasts of northeastern Mexico as well as the increase in temperatures in the region.
Low pressure channels over the interior of the country and upper atmospheric instability will cause Isolated rains and scattered showers in northern, western and central states of Mexico, with occasional heavy rains in areas of Jalisco, Colima and Michoacán.
